CI troubleshooting — Vexelboard event schema registry. If your plugin's publish job fails with SCHEMA_INCOMPATIBLE, your event version likely skipped a compatibility check against the Drellhurst staging registry. Re-run validation locally with strict mode on, then push again. Note that cached registry snapshots expire hourly, so stale passes are common on Mondays. If the failure persists after a clean retry, quote the exact runner image in your report so the Marnic team can reproduce. The trace token to include appears below.

session token of kahag-bawip = htk6_729d08

Night-shift staff: Floor 4 of the Tellhaven Building opens this week. After 21:00, access is via the rear stairwell only; the lifts are locked out overnight during the settling period. Complete a walk-through of the new floor once per shift and log it. The stairwell keypad accepts the code below.

badge for yahop-fawep: bdg-XBKXI-68071

Handover — Top Floor Quiet Room

Priya, the quiet room on level 9 at Calder House is now bookable again after the ventilation fix. Please keep the blinds down until the glare film arrives, and log any booking clashes with facilities. The door lock was rekeyed on Tuesday, so use the new code below.

badge for fajog-fahap: bdg-G-50